Releasing Accuracy: The Capability of 5-Axis CNC Routing

Five-axis Computer Numerical Control routing represents a major improvement in manufacturing technology, allowing for unparalleled intricacy and throughput in the production of items. Unlike traditional three-axis systems, this sophisticated process allows the machine to move in five different directions concurrently, resulting in the ability to cut incredibly intricate geometries in a single setup. This lessens repositioning requirements, improves exactness, and typically decreases creation times.

5-Axis Milling Machine Maintenance & Diagnostic Tips

Keeping your advanced 5-axis CNC router operating at its peak requires regular maintenance and a proactive approach to issue resolution. Here's a summary to help you maintain uptime. First , ensure each axis is accurately lubricated – check grease fittings regularly and use the correct type of oil. Next, keep an eye on spindle temperature ; excessive heat can indicate problems . Regularly clear debris from the machine bed and chips to avoid damage . Finally , think about a planned maintenance plan with a qualified specialist.

  • Check rotary bearings for damage .
  • Clean the lubricant system hoses .
  • Verify axis accuracy using a calibration block.
  • Upgrade machine programming as needed .
  • Fix any alarm messages promptly.

By implementing these straightforward tips, you can extend the performance of your 5-axis CNC router and reduce disruptive stoppages.
